Simple City Wedding – Botanical Gardens Wedding Photographer
I was thrilled when Carmen approached me to photograph their wedding! She is the sister of my good friends husband, so I have known her for a few years now and seen her at various family events. As Carment and Justin have a little one on the way (can’t wait to photograph that too!) they had a simple but beautiful wedding down in the city. The ceremony was at the registry office but before we got there, they had what we call in the industry ‘a first look’. This is where they see each other before they get married.
